- ➤ A local legend in Coventry links Carbuncle Hill + Carbuncle Pond with a giant serpent that once guarded a glowing red gem. The myth explains garnet deposits in the area and has been passed down since the 1890s. The Providence Journal
- ➤ Gamm Theatre is presenting Henrik Ibsen’s Ghosts through March 22 at 1245 Jefferson Boulevard. Adapted by director Tony Estrella, the production has a 2+ hour runtime that explores human secrets and frailties. Warwick Post

- ➤ After a historic blizzard, students returned to class today in Warwick and West Warwick while cleared sidewalks remain at school buildings but many local neighborhoods still have buried sidewalks that force some children to walk on busy roads; city officials are focusing on outreach rather than issuing tickets.
